The turkey, a bird to eat all year round
MADRID, 20 December 2021
For some years now, turkey has been associated with the American holiday of Thanksgiving or Christmas Eve dinner, but nevertheless, both for its versatility when it comes to cooking it and for its nutritional characteristics, we should include it in our daily diet. Here are a few reasons why we should do so.
- It is a natural recuperator after sport
Thanks to its high protein and amino acid content, turkey meat is perfect to eat after a training session because it helps us recover muscle. Whether grilled or in sausages, turkey will give us a boost to avoid the dreaded stiffness.
- He is the king of the "line".
Turkey is lean meat and contains 2.2 grams of fat per 100 grams of product and provides 107 calories per 100 grams of meat, as long as we discard the skin, which accumulates a greater amount of fat. In addition, thanks to its high water content, it helps us to stay hydrated, a very important aspect in diets.
- Care for your heart
Turkey meat contains healthy fatty acids that help us to have a strong and healthy heart by keeping the risk of cardiovascular diseases at bay.
- Zzzzzz
Eating turkey meat will help you sleep better, why? The high levels of tryptophan it contains help regulate the amount of serotonin the body produces and, consequently, help maintain the sleep cycle properly.
